What is BlogPosting Schema?
A subtype of Article specifically for blog posts, with additional properties for blog-specific metadata.
In the context of Agent Experience Optimization (AEO), BlogPosting schema provides the structured data that AI search engines need to understand, extract, and cite your content. Without it, AI engines must guess at your content's meaning — with it, you give them a clear signal that dramatically increases your chances of being cited in AI-generated answers.

Code Example
Here is a ready-to-use JSON-LD implementation of BlogPosting schema. Copy this into a <script type="application/ld+json"> tag in your page's <head> section:
{ "@context": "https://schema.org", "@type": "BlogPosting", "headline": "10 AEO Strategies for 2026", "author": { "@type": "Person", "name": "John Doe" }, "datePublished": "2026-02-10", "dateModified": "2026-03-15", "mainEntityOfPage": { "@type": "WebPage", "@id": "https://example.com/blog/aeo-strategies" }, "wordCount": 2500 } Generate customized schema for your site instantly with our free schema generator tool. Validate your implementation with Google's Rich Results Test.
